The correct distance to park from a fire hydrant is at least 5 meters (16.4 feet). This regulation exists to ensure that emergency services have immediate access to fire hydrants in the event of a fire. If a vehicle is parked too close to a hydrant, it may obstruct the flow of water needed by firefighters, potentially complicating rescue efforts and endangering lives and property.

Parking this distance away allows firefighters to operate quickly and efficiently without having to navigate around parked vehicles. Understanding this distance not only helps in following local traffic laws but also emphasizes the importance of keeping fire hydrants accessible for public safety.
